Sprint's range-topping Direct Connect push-to-talk phone, the Motorola Admiral, has been sighted in the real world soon before launch. The BlackBerry-like Android 2.3 phone seen at Engadget has a distinctive chrome trim around its QWERTY keyboard and its five-megapixel camera clearly in view. Switched off, it doesn't show how Direct Connect works, but it's understood to use a special app to make the push-to-talk work....Source : http://feeds.electronista.com/click.phdo?i=a5322c3...
